The Splitpane Diff API streams hunk-level comparisons for files up to 2 GB by chunking both revisions into 64 KB windows and reconciling anchors server-side. Maintainers should note that pagination cursors are opaque and expire after ten minutes, so clients must not cache them across sessions. All requests route through the internal Corvane gateway, which enforces per-tenant rate limits. Authentication requires a service key issued by the Harlock provisioning desk, shown below.

app token of fajop-fahif = qvz4-AnML

Minutes — Management Meeting, Thornsby Office

Present: operations leads and interim chair Elsa Mertin. The meeting approved switching logistics from Carroway Freight to Bluespan Haulage, effective next quarter. Reasons: repeated delivery failures on the Vexley route and a 12% cost saving under the new terms. Transition plan to be drafted by Orin Pask within two weeks. For the incoming director, the related strategic considerations are noted directly below.

board note of bagag-tawig: Project Kasath slips by one quarter because of the supplier delay.

POST /v2/customers/dedupe merges candidate records in the Hollenbeck registry. Matching uses normalized name, postal fragment, and fuzzy phone similarity; threshold is configurable per tenant, default 0.85. Winning record is the oldest verified entry; losers are tombstoned, not deleted, and remain queryable for 90 days. Merges are idempotent given the same candidate set. Reviewer note: the batch variant caps at 1,000 pairs per call. All dedupe requests must carry the credential listed below.

login token, yajeg-fawif: eyJhbGciOiJIUzI1NiIsInR5cCI6IkpXVCJ9.eyJzdWIiOiIEdPQYnZXaZIn0.HSRTnYZBx0Qc

## Ticket SWP-2214: Sweeper orphans snapshots it just created

Hey Marit — the Gravelpond orphan sweeper is flagging its own fresh snapshots as orphans during the 02:00 run. Repro:

1. Deploy sweeper build 4.2.1 to the Tylo staging ring.
2. Trigger a snapshot via the dashboard.
3. Run the sweep immediately.
4. Watch the snapshot get deleted, ~40% of the time.

Looks like a clock-skew race. To replay the sweep API calls yourself, use this token.

login token, tagef-tagep: eyJhbGciOiJIUzI1NiIsInR5cCI6IkpXVCJ9.eyJzdWIiOiIBXyeYEoalzIn0.6TI7VhOJMHm9